Short Circuit of Electrical Wires Occurs in the Government's First Building
As previously reported, on July 30 at 21:21, a call was received at the National Centre for Crisis Management indicating that a fire had broken out on the second floor of the Government building in Yerevan. The Ministry of Emergency Situations informed that a complex 'Code 2' response was launched, with six firefighting units, one aerial ladder, and an operational group from the Department of Fire Fighting and Rescue Operations dispatched to the scene.
It was determined that a short circuit occurred in the electrical wires attached to the outer wall on the second floor of the Government's first building, without any fire outbreak.
